Virtual Branch Sample Clauses

Virtual Branch. If Virtual Branch is activated for your account(s), you will be required to use secure login information to access the account(s). At the present time, you may use Virtual Branch to: - Withdraw funds from your share and share draft accounts. - Transfer funds from your share and share draft accounts. - Obtain balance information for your share, share draft, and loan accounts. - Make loan payments from your share and share draft accounts. - Access your Home Equity Line of Credit and Personal Line of Credit accounts. - Determine if a particular item hxx xleared. - Make bill payments to preauthorized creditors. - Verify the last date and amount of your deposits. Your accounts can be accessed under Virtual Branch via personal computer. Virtual Branch will be available for your convenience 24 hours per day. This service may be interrupted for a short time each day for data processing. We reserve the right to refuse any transaction which would draw upon insufficient funds, exceed a credit limit, lower an account below a required balance, or otherwise require us to increase our required reserve on the account. All checks are payable to you as a primary member and will be mailed to your address of record. We may set other limits on the amount of any transaction, and you will be notified of those limits. We may refuse to honor any transaction for which you do not have sufficient available verified funds. The service will discontinue if no transaction is entered after numerous unsuccessful attempts to enter a transaction and there may be limits on the duration of each access. The following limitations on Virtual Branch transactions may apply: - There is no limit to the number of inquiries, transfers, or withdrawal requests you may make in any one (1) day. - See Section 2 for transfer limitations that may apply to these transactions.

Virtual Branch. We offer a Home Banking service that you may access from a personal computer that has Internet access. You will need your assigned password and member number or user name to access your accounts, as instructed when you log on. You may use this service for the following: • Withdraw funds from your savings, checking and club accounts; • Make transfers between your savings, checking and club accounts; • Obtain balance information on your savings, checking, club and loan accounts; • Make payments on your Credit Union loans from your savings, checking and club accounts; • Verify whether a check or other item has cleared your account; • Obtain tax information on amounts earned on applicable accounts; • Obtain information on interest paid on loan accounts; • Change your password; • Receive account statements and notices regarding your accounts on-line or via e-mail; • Order checks; • View images of cleared checks; • Update your personal contact information; • Send secure e-mails to us; • Access or utilize other services that we may make available to you from time to time. Our Home Banking service will be available to you 24 hours a day, but may be interrupted for a short period of time each day for data processing. Security protocols will be in place, such as electronic lock-out if there are numerous unsuccessful attempts to enter a transaction, and limits on the duration of access. See the Transfer Limitations provision for transfer limitations that apply to Home Banking transactions. Other EFT Disclosures contained in this document apply to Home Banking services as well. You will also be required to comply with instructions and agreements provided on-line when you log onto the Home Banking service.
